To implement these templates, select a question that aligns with current community discussions or challenges. Post it at a consistent time to establish routine and reliability. Encourage members to share their thoughts, but also model participation by sharing your own reflections first. Highlight insightful or vulnerable responses to validate participation and build momentum. Mix up the prompts weekly to maintain interest and relevance.
For all platforms, keep prompts clear and brief, use simple formatting, and pin or highlight daily reflection posts for visibility. Encourage replies and use reactions or comments to nurture conversation.
